How to Make a Show-Stopping Giant Jam Bun
Whether you're hosting a party or just craving something spectacular, this oversized version of the classic jam bun is sure to impress. This recipe creates a massive, fluffy sweet bun that serves 8-10 people and features a generous helping of your favorite jam.
Ingredients
- 4 cups all-purpose flour
- 2 1/4 tsp active dry yeast
- 1 cup warm milk
- 1/3 cup sugar
- 2 large eggs
- 1/4 cup butter, softened
- 1 cup your favorite jam
- Powdered sugar for dusting
Instructions
Start by activating the yeast in warm milk with a pinch of sugar. In a large bowl, combine the flour, remaining sugar, and salt. Add the yeast mixture, eggs, and butter, then knead until you have a soft, elastic dough. Let it rise for 1 hour in a warm place.
Shape the dough into one large round on a baking sheet, creating a deep well in the center. Let it rise again for 30 minutes. Fill the well with jam, then bake at 350°F (175°C) for 25-30 minutes until golden brown.
Finishing Touches
Once cooled, dust generously with powdered sugar. For extra flair, drizzle with icing or serve with whipped cream. This giant bun is best enjoyed fresh and shared with friends and family.
Pro tip: Warm the jam slightly before filling the bun to make it easier to spread, and don't overfill as it may bubble over during baking.
